So OK ... I have spent the last few years trying to figure out what to do with the slip deck on a 25 year old J30.

Naturally you go to West Marine and they have no samples of anything to see what all these paints are about. And the sales guys making $10 an hour ... are no help.

So following the advice of a few of yous ... i bought a Qt of White and a Qt of Gray Interdeck. Because I need to do two decks and one is in Naples they had to be the same shade and a shade that works well in 90+ degree sunshine ... But white was out.

Photo below shows white sample, gray sample and a 1-1, 2-1 and 3-1 mix. I think the Vee Jays are going to the 3-1 mix ... Ignore the flat black ... that was just on the old stick.

Two coats with additional non skid compound from the shrouds forward because Inderdeck doesn't seem to be agressive enough for a wet J30 foredeck.

update 1. 10/3/2010
Painted the 505 foredeck from the chainplates forward.
1. only prep was powerwash twice in a week to get the chalk off the original gray gel coat that was getting pretty thin.
2. 3 qt Interdeck white, 1 qt Interdeck gray mixed together and returned to original cans.
3. foredeck qt got 4 oz additional skidless compound -- in this case Pettit 9900 Silicon Oxide i had picked up at yard sale 10 years ago. with a shot of 333 thinner to loosen it all up. [yes it has taken me 10 years to address the skid deck.]
4. one coat, one qt. -- down here in strong sun they tell me to do one coat every couple of years rather than a double coat.
5. an aggressive surface guessing about an ~60/~80 sand paper [but not as even as sand paper -- second coat in couple of years should even it out] ... will see how the foredeck crew reacts with this on wet deck.
6. the 500 series J30 has white non skid borders near the toe rail and around the hatches ... kissed them off and ran the paint to the toe rail and hatch edges. that white gel coat was pitting anyway.

next to do is the cockpit seats in the straight interdeck with no additional skid compound. to see what that feels like ... then to decide how aggressive to make the side decks. Update 10/16/2010

First spin run with new deck antiskid ...
foredeck qt +4 oz silicon dioxide
side decks qt +1.5 oz silicon dioxide.
cockpit seats straight interdeck.

no blood on foredeck ... foredeck crew happy with surface. I did get one of those spray antiseptics and bandage at CVS ... just in case. So far no gals with thin bikinis ... next big test.

Only problem with Interdeck ... it does take a week to harden up for racing. will have to do balance [cabin top and cockpit floor] in spring before leaving for the summer.
